Reputable News Organizations

  • Major News Networks: Big names like CNN, BBC, Reuters, and Associated Press often have live feeds or continuous coverage sections on their websites. These sources have teams on the ground providing real-time updates and footage.
  • International News Outlets: Check out international news organizations such as Al Jazeera, France 24, and Deutsche Welle for diverse perspectives and live coverage.
  • Local News Channels: Ukrainian news channels and Russian news outlets (though use these with caution due to potential bias) can provide valuable insights into the situation from their respective viewpoints.

Online Platforms

  • YouTube: Many news organizations and independent journalists stream live coverage on YouTube. Search for channels specifically covering the conflict, but always verify the source's credibility.
  • Social Media: Platforms like Twitter can be a source of live updates and streams. Follow journalists, news outlets, and individuals on the ground, but be mindful of misinformation. Fact-checking is crucial here.
  • Dedicated Websites: Some websites specialize in aggregating live feeds from various sources. These can be handy for getting a broad view of the situation.

Government and International Organizations

  • Official Websites: Government websites and international organizations like the UN or OSCE may provide live updates or press briefings that offer important context and information.

Types of Visuals Available

  • Street Views: Many live cams are positioned in public areas, offering views of streets, city centers, and residential areas. These can give you a sense of daily life in affected regions and show the impact of the conflict on civilian populations.
  • Border Crossings: Cameras at border crossings can show the movement of people and vehicles, reflecting the flow of refugees and the intensity of the conflict.
  • Key Infrastructure: Some feeds might show critical infrastructure like airports, government buildings, and military installations. These visuals can provide insights into strategic developments and potential targets.
  • Protest Areas: Live cams can capture protests and demonstrations, giving you a glimpse into public sentiment and resistance efforts.
  • Humanitarian Efforts: You might see footage of aid distribution, refugee camps, and other humanitarian efforts, highlighting the support being provided to those affected by the conflict.

Understanding the Context

It's super important to remember that live cams provide visuals, but they don't always offer the full story. Here’s how to make sure you're getting the most out of what you see:

  • Look for Context: Don't jump to conclusions based on a single image. Try to understand the broader context by cross-referencing with news reports and expert analysis.
  • Be Aware of Bias: Different cameras might offer different perspectives. Be aware of potential biases and seek out diverse viewpoints.
  • Verify the Source: Make sure the live feed is from a reputable source. Misinformation can spread quickly, so always double-check the authenticity of the feed.
  • Consider the Time Stamp: Pay attention to the time and date of the footage. The situation can change rapidly, so ensure you're looking at current information.

Verifying Sources

  • Check the URL: Before you dive into a live feed, take a peek at the URL. Is it from a reputable news organization or a source you trust? If the URL looks fishy, it’s best to steer clear.
  • Look for Trust Badges: Many legitimate news sites have trust badges or security certifications. These indicate that the site is secure and verified.
  • Read the “About Us” Section: A credible news source will have a detailed “About Us” section that tells you about their mission, ethics, and team. If a site is vague or doesn’t have this information, proceed with caution.

Protecting Your Privacy

  • Use a VPN: A Virtual Private Network (VPN) encrypts your internet traffic and hides your IP address, making it harder for anyone to track your online activity. This is a great way to protect your privacy while watching live cams.
  • Be Careful What You Share: Avoid sharing personal information on sites you don’t fully trust. This includes your name, email address, and location.
  • Review Privacy Policies: Before you sign up for any service or newsletter, read the privacy policy. Make sure you understand how your data will be used.

Avoiding Misinformation

  • Cross-Reference Information: Don’t believe everything you see. Cross-reference information from multiple sources to ensure its accuracy.
  • Be Wary of Sensational Headlines: If a headline seems too shocking or unbelievable, it’s probably clickbait or misinformation. Stick to sources that present information calmly and objectively.
  • Check the Date: Make sure the information you’re seeing is current. Events can change rapidly, so outdated information can be misleading.

Using Secure Connections

  • Look for HTTPS: Make sure the website uses HTTPS (Hypertext Transfer Protocol Secure). This means the connection is encrypted and your data is more secure. You’ll see a padlock icon in the address bar if a site uses HTTPS.
  • Avoid Public Wi-Fi: Public Wi-Fi networks are often unsecured, making them vulnerable to hackers. Use a secure, private network whenever possible.
  • Keep Your Software Updated: Make sure your browser, operating system, and antivirus software are up to date. Updates often include security patches that protect you from the latest threats.
